Web bake ‘n’ carries were released in several patterns, the first of which is unofficially known as “trailing flowers.” it was also given the nickname, sprig. trailing flowers was released on the 1 ½ and 2 ½ round casserole (474, 475). Web autumn floral was available to the consumer market in 1964 to promote “…bright colors and designs to fit any décor.” with a golden yellow square floral design printed on a mustard yellow background, autumn floral was the precursor to the standard pattern verdé released in 1967.
